Organization of African First Ladies for Development Organized a Gala

The esteemed First Lady Fatoumatta Bah-Barrow, along with other African First Ladies, is currently in Congo Kinshasa to commemorate the 20th Anniversary of the Organization of African First Ladies for Development (OAFLAD).
The upcoming event will feature reflections from the First Ladies on their 20-year commitment to serving Africa’s most vulnerable populations, as well as discussions on the organization’s progress, challenges, and future direction. Additionally, the organization has launched a new campaign called “WE ARE EQUAL: Unifying to Close the Gender Gap,” which aims to address four key areas of focus – health, education, gender-based violence, and economic participation. This campaign will target policymakers, implementing partners, activists, and community leaders.
The President of OAFLAD, HE Madam Monica Geingos, who also serves as the First Lady of Namibia, recently launched a new campaign. A gala dinner was held to raise funds for the organization, which successfully raised $816,000.
